What are the responsibilities and job description for the Python Developer position at iTvorks Inc?
Job Details
J.D.-
Role-Python Developer
Location- Mountain View , CA (onsite)
Must haves:
Building high-performance APIs using Python and AWS services.
Implementing automation using scripting languages (e.g., Python ) to manage AWS services.
Building tools for deployment, monitoring, and troubleshooting of system resources in an AWS environment.
Developing software components in Python that interact with AWS cloud services by leveraging the AWS APIs.
Drive aggressive implementation of application requirements for functionality and quality.
Drive infrastructure software standards and guidelines, Performance analysis, benchmarking and detailed design of the system.
Familiarity with client-server architecture and networking tools (e.g. SNMP, HTTP/HTTPS, SSH, telnet, NETCONF etc.)
Experience with Graph QL
Good to have:
Experience with LAMP and Open-source based technologies.
Service Provider network experience is a major plus
Experience with NoSQL databases e.g. Redis / Cassandra
Familiarity with Web Services, REST & XML-RPC
Experience with version control systems, such as svn / git